Stop Comparing Yourself to Others

One thing that steals the joy of many people is comparison.

People compare their success with others, many compare their challenges with others, many compare their relationships with others, etc.

Let me ask you:
why the comparison?
Is it to motivate you to be a better version of yourself?
Or to give you more reasons to be grateful to God?

If the above are your reasons then its okay.

However, if you are comparing yourself to others to feel bitter, be ungrateful, tell the world how unfortunate you are, then its not healthy.

Our mission on earth is unique, our battles may look similar but not the same.

Your assignment and what it requires is different from any other person. Gal 6:4-5 puts it right.

Your time for marriage is different, time for child birth is different, time for promotion is different, battles of life is different.

Remember, what you have freely that you don't value may be the daily prayer point of someone.

When God is With You

People experience very challenging issues in life. Sometimes the pain we go through seems to take forever.

Tell me a single individual so blessed by God who has no bitter story to tell.

As followers of Christ all things work together for our good. Rom 8:28

Those bad moments, bitter experiences are all part of the great lessons that God has allowed us to pass through if we are truly dependent on Him.

Don't be bitter because you may not understand Him now.

Don't give up on God, sometimes you need to pass through prison to become a Prime Minister.

However, all these assurances are valid when God is with us.

You are not the first to be in the situation you are in now and will never be the last.

God cares for you
Keep trusting in Him

THE REWARD OF HUMILITY

The ultimate goal of every Christian should be able to imitate Christ in all we do (disciple).

The criteria is to ask ourselves constantly: what would have Christ done in this situation?

In the letter to the church at Philippi, the writer admonished that there is a need to let this mind that was in Christ Jesus be with us too.

The mind here was a mind of Humility.

What perception do you have about yourself and about others?
How do people see you?

Christ humbled Himself despite His position as God till the cross.

Do you think about yourself better than every other person?

Proverbs 15:33 says honor follows humility.

I pray that we will all have this mind of Christ as we journey through the world.

IT SHALL NOT REMAIN LIKE THIS FOREVER

One thing is certained in life; no situation or state is permanent.

Life has different seasons, at a point one is so happy and wishes that moment never leaves. At a point life feels so unbearable that we wished that season had never come.

Ecclesiastes 3:1, says there is time for everything.

Beloved, what season are you in right now?

Many are in season of pain, disappointment, joblessness, loneliness, sickness, etc.

Remember, just like what happened to Job this season shall pass.

Others are in a season of happiness, strength, influence, abundance, etc. Kindly, remember things change.

Therefore, as believers let us not reject God no matter the season we are in. Let us submit to Him daily whether things are good or bad.

Finishing Well

God has called us to Himself to begin the journey of faith in Him and finish in Him as well.

Many accept this great call from Christ, live like Christ for a while but fail to remain faithful till the end.

Demas started his journey of faith well but unfortunately couldn't hold fast till the end.

Revelation 2:10 admonished the early Christians not to fear any challenges that will come their way.

The only way we could receive the crown of life is to be faithful till the end.

Let me ask you briefly:
1. How was your commitment towards things of God when you first encountered Him?
2. How is your commitment to Him today?
3. Are you growing more closer to Him or farther from Him?

I pray that God help us all to live in Him.

Maintain a Good Relationship With God

There are two major relationships we must maintain as human: A good personal relationship with man (horizontal relationship) and a great relationship with God (vertical relationship)

Our success in life depends on these relationship.

God is our creator and the source of all our resources therefore we must be conscious in having a good relationship with Him.

James puts it right by saying *".... draw near to God and He will draw near to you ....."*

We can draw near to God via obedience through Christ, prayer and daily meditation of His Word.

The nearer we draw to God, the nearer He draws to us too.

Let's all deliberately do everything possible to draw nearer to God and we will love the relationship with Him.
